Quick review after the kid took some cuts with one.

Local indoor place had a few of the 2022 Ghost Advanced to demo. Daughter is a 14u that has broken 5 ghosts over the past year and a half. She is currently swinging a 33", -10 2021 Xeno that she loves. High Exit velo with the Xeno is 74mph off a tee, and her normal is 68-70, with a few that hop up every now and then.

They didn't have a 33" demo Ghost Advanced, only a 34 and a 32. She warmed up on the tee, and I grabbed three new balls to use. The GA had about 10 swings on it before she took her cuts. With the xeno, three ball exit speeds off the tee were 67, 68, 70. With an inch longer GA, they were 68/69/68. The GA was not anywhere close to being broken in and an inch longer than she normally swung.

Also hit some front toss with it. Ball came off the bat well.

Overall she said she liked the bat a lot, but did not like the grip and also said that there is little to no feedback/feel of the ball at contact.

People make up nicknames so they can decipher better. Some say dual stamp or regular
ghost and then the ADV. But yes, there only 2 models. I have had customers ask for a double barrel ghost...well, there are 2 of them too because the ADV is double barrel as well. Just whatever works best for you. Technically its the Ghost and Ghost Advanced.

Your bat wasnt end weighted...its just overweight as most Ghosts are. The new ADV is def closer to sticker than previous models.
